Immediate Steps to Take When Your Heater Breaks

If your heater stops working during a cold spell, it’s important to stay calm and take the following steps to troubleshoot the issue. These simple checks can sometimes resolve the problem without the need for professional help:

1. Check the Thermostat

Ensure that your thermostat is set to “heat” and that the temperature setting is higher than the current room temperature. If your thermostat is battery-operated, try replacing the batteries to see if that resolves the issue. Also, make sure the thermostat is receiving power and that the display is functioning correctly.

2. Inspect the Circuit Breaker

A tripped circuit breaker can cause your heater to stop working. Locate your home’s electrical panel and check if the breaker for your heating system has tripped. If it has, reset it by flipping it off and then back on. If the breaker trips again, this could indicate a deeper electrical issue, and you should contact a professional.

3. Check for Obvious Issues

Inspect your heating system for any visible problems, such as loose wires, strange noises, or an obstructed vent. Make sure there is no debris or clutter around your heating unit that could be blocking airflow. While it’s best to leave complex issues to a professional, you may be able to identify simple problems that can be fixed easily.

4. Try Resetting the System

Many heaters have a reset button, typically located on the furnace or heat pump. If you can locate it, try resetting the system by pressing the button. Be sure to consult your owner’s manual for specific instructions on safely resetting your heater.

Alternative Ways to Stay Warm

If your heater isn’t working and you’re waiting for a professional to arrive, it’s crucial to stay warm and comfortable. Here are some safe and effective ways to keep yourself and your family warm:

1. Use Space Heaters Safely

Space heaters can be a great temporary solution, but they must be used with caution. Place them on a flat, stable surface, and keep them at least three feet away from anything flammable, such as curtains or bedding. Never leave a space heater unattended, and always turn it off before going to sleep or leaving the room.

2. Layer Up with Warm Clothing and Blankets

Dressing in layers can help retain body heat. Start with a thermal base layer, add a sweater or sweatshirt, and top it off with a warm jacket. Keep cozy blankets nearby and use them to stay warm while sitting or sleeping. Wearing hats, socks, and slippers can also prevent heat loss from your head and feet.

3. Utilize Your Fireplace or Wood Stove

If you have a fireplace or wood stove, this can be a great way to generate additional heat. Ensure the chimney is clean and the area around the fireplace is clear of any flammable materials. Always use a fire screen to prevent sparks from escaping and never leave a fire unattended.

4. Close Off Unused Rooms

To conserve heat, close the doors to rooms you aren’t using. This helps to contain the heat in the main living areas, keeping them warmer. You can also place rolled-up towels at the base of doors and windows to reduce drafts.

5. Cook or Bake Something Warm

Using your oven or stove can provide both heat and a delicious meal. Prepare a hearty soup or bake a batch of cookies to warm up your kitchen and create a cozy atmosphere. Just remember to use the oven for cooking only—never use it as a primary heating source.

When to Call a Professional

While some minor heater issues can be resolved with simple troubleshooting, more complex problems require professional expertise. Here are some signs that it’s time to call a certified HVAC technician:

1. Unusual Noises or Smells

If your heater is making banging, squealing, or grinding noises, or if you smell something unusual like burning plastic or gas, turn off the system immediately and contact a professional. These could be signs of mechanical failure or an electrical issue that needs immediate attention.

2. Frequent Cycling On and Off

If your heater is constantly turning on and off, it may be short-cycling due to a malfunctioning thermostat, poor airflow, or a more serious underlying problem. This can cause unnecessary wear and tear on your system and increase your energy bills. A professional can diagnose and fix the issue to restore proper operation.

3. Inadequate or No Heat

If your heater is running but your home isn’t warming up, or if the system won’t turn on at all, it’s best to call for professional help. These issues can be caused by a variety of factors, such as a faulty ignition system, broken blower motor, or clogged filters. A professional technician can quickly identify the cause and make necessary repairs.

4. Tripped Circuit Breaker or Blown Fuses

If your heater is causing the circuit breaker to trip repeatedly or blowing fuses, there could be a serious electrical issue. This is a potential safety hazard that should be handled by a professional. Avoid resetting the breaker multiple times and contact an HVAC expert to inspect your system.

5. Sudden Spike in Energy Bills

If you notice a sudden, unexplained increase in your heating bills, it could be due to your system working harder to compensate for an underlying issue, such as a failing component or poor efficiency. A professional can evaluate your system and recommend the best course of action.

Preventive Measures for the Future

The best way to avoid unexpected heater breakdowns during cold spells is through regular maintenance and proactive care. Here are some preventive measures to help keep your HVAC system running smoothly throughout the winter:

1. Schedule Regular Maintenance

Annual maintenance is crucial for keeping your heating system in top shape. During a maintenance visit, a professional technician will inspect, clean, and tune up your heater to ensure it’s working efficiently and safely. This helps prevent unexpected issues and extends the lifespan of your system. For more information, check out our Heating Maintenance in Hammond, LA page.

2. Change Air Filters Regularly

Clogged air filters can reduce airflow, making your system work harder to heat your home and potentially leading to a breakdown. Make it a habit to check your filters every month and replace them at least every 1-3 months, or as recommended by the manufacturer. This simple step can improve efficiency and indoor air quality.

3. Inspect and Seal Ductwork

Leaky or poorly insulated ducts can lead to significant heat loss, forcing your system to overwork to maintain the desired temperature. Have a professional inspect your ductwork for leaks, and seal or insulate any problem areas to improve your system’s efficiency and reduce your energy bills.

4. Check the Thermostat

Ensure your thermostat is functioning correctly and set to an appropriate temperature. Consider upgrading to a programmable or smart thermostat, which can help optimize your heating schedule and save energy by adjusting the temperature based on your daily routine.

5. Keep the Area Around Your Heater Clear

Make sure there’s at least a two-foot clearance around your furnace or heating unit. Remove any items that could obstruct airflow or pose a fire hazard. This not only helps your system operate more efficiently but also ensures safety.
